Cricut Inc designs and builds a creativity platform that enables users to turn ideas into professional-looking handmade goods. With its connected machines, design apps and accessories, and materials, the users create everything from personalized birthday cards, mugs and T-shirts to large-scale interior decorations. It has two segments including the Platform segment which derives revenue from monthly and annual subscription fees, purchases of digital content, and a minimal amount of the revenue allocated to unspecified future upgrades and enhancements related to the essential software and access to the Company's cloud-based services and Products segment which derives revenue from the sale of its connected machine hardware, and sale of craft, DIY, home decor products and extensions.
Scholastic Corp is an American publishing and education media company that focuses on books and educational material for schools, teachers, parents, and children. It creates print, digital, and audiobooks, learning materials and programs, classroom magazines, and other products that support children's learning and reading both at home and at school. The company also owns rights to various books, including Harry Potter, Dog Man, and The Hunger Games among others. It has three reportable segments Children's Book Publishing and Distribution, Education Solutions, and International. The majority of its revenue is from the Children's Book Publishing and Distribution segment.
